DESCRIPTION:
OpenAI .NET is the official client library for calling the OpenAI REST API from C# and other .NET languages, with first-class support for modern .NET patterns. It provides strongly typed clients across API areas (chat, audio, images, embeddings, moderations, batches, files, models, vector stores, responses, realtime, assistants) and works with .NET Standard 2.0 while the examples use .NET 8. You install it via NuGet and authenticate with an API key, ideally through environment variables or configuration rather than hardcoding. Every synchronous method has an async counterpart, and the library offers convenient streaming primitives for chat completions so you can process tokens as they arrive. It supports tool/function calling, structured outputs via JSON schema, audio input/output, image generation, embeddings, Whisper transcription, and assistants with retrieval augmented generation.
Features
- Strongly typed clients for chat, audio, images, embeddings, moderations, files, models, batches, vector stores, realtime, responses, assistants
- Async and streaming APIs for low-latency, token-by-token processing
- Tool calling and structured outputs with JSON schema constraints
- Audio input/output, Whisper transcription, and TTS support
- DI-friendly design, OpenAIClient factory, and protocol methods for raw access
- Built-in retries and testing support with model factories and virtual methods
